Rename table

This commit is contained in:
swagg boi 2021-12-30 21:39:16 -05:00
parent 9f6144704b
commit d7613d8b04
4 changed files with 7 additions and 5 deletions

View file

@ -77,7 +77,7 @@ app->secrets(app->config->{'secrets'}) || die $@;
app->message->max_posts(app->config->{'max_posts'}) app->message->max_posts(app->config->{'max_posts'})
if app->config->{'max_posts'}; if app->config->{'max_posts'};
app->pg->migrations->from_dir('migrations')->migrate(3); app->pg->migrations->from_dir('migrations')->migrate(4);
app->asset->store->paths(['assets']); app->asset->store->paths(['assets']);
app->asset->process('swagg.css', 'css/swagg.css'); app->asset->process('swagg.css', 'css/swagg.css');

View file

@ -22,7 +22,7 @@ sub get_posts($self, $this_page = undef) {
SELECT to_char(message_date, 'Dy Mon DD HH:MI:SS AM TZ YYYY'), SELECT to_char(message_date, 'Dy Mon DD HH:MI:SS AM TZ YYYY'),
visitor_name, visitor_name,
message message
FROM messages FROM guestbook
ORDER BY message_date DESC ORDER BY message_date DESC
LIMIT ? OFFSET ?; LIMIT ? OFFSET ?;
END_SQL END_SQL
@ -32,7 +32,7 @@ sub get_posts($self, $this_page = undef) {
SELECT to_char(message_date, 'Dy Mon DD HH:MI:SS AM TZ YYYY'), SELECT to_char(message_date, 'Dy Mon DD HH:MI:SS AM TZ YYYY'),
visitor_name, visitor_name,
message message
FROM messages FROM guestbook
ORDER BY message_date DESC; ORDER BY message_date DESC;
END_SQL END_SQL
} }
@ -40,7 +40,7 @@ sub get_posts($self, $this_page = undef) {
sub create_post($self, $name, $message) { sub create_post($self, $name, $message) {
$self->pg->db->query(<<~'END_SQL', $name, $message) $self->pg->db->query(<<~'END_SQL', $name, $message)
INSERT INTO messages (message_date, visitor_name, message) INSERT INTO guestbook (message_date, visitor_name, message)
VALUES (NOW(), ?, ?); VALUES (NOW(), ?, ?);
END_SQL END_SQL
} }
@ -58,7 +58,7 @@ sub get_last_page($self) {
} }
sub get_post_count($self) { sub get_post_count($self) {
$self->pg->db->query('SELECT count(*) FROM messages;')->text() $self->pg->db->query('SELECT count(*) FROM guestbook;')->text()
} }
1; 1;

1
migrations/4/down.sql Normal file
View file

@ -0,0 +1 @@
ALTER TABLE guestbook RENAME TO messages;

1
migrations/4/up.sql Normal file
View file

@ -0,0 +1 @@
ALTER TABLE messages RENAME TO guestbook;